Perimeter Drain Service in Birmingham, AL
Perimeter drain services involve installing or repairing drainage systems around a property’s foundation to help manage excess water and prevent pooling or flooding. These systems typically consist of a trench filled with gravel and a perforated pipe that directs water away from the building’s foundation. Projects may include installing new drainage solutions during home construction or upgrading existing systems to improve water flow and reduce the risk of water intrusion or foundation damage. Homeowners often seek perimeter drain services when experiencing signs of water accumulation near the foundation, such as damp basements, mold growth, or uneven landscaping.
Before requesting perimeter drain work, property owners should consider the extent of water issues and whether existing drainage systems are functioning properly. Understanding the layout of the property’s landscape and any potential obstructions can help determine the best placement for drainage components. It is also helpful to know if there are existing drainage features that need integration or repair. Clear information about water flow problems and the property’s drainage history can assist in planning an effective solution to safeguard the foundation and maintain proper water management around the home.

Perimeter Drain Service Questions
What is a perimeter drain? A perimeter drain is a system installed around a property's foundation to redirect excess water away from the building.
Why install a perimeter drain? It helps prevent basement flooding, foundation damage, and water pooling around the property.
What types of projects typically need perimeter drain services? Properties experiencing water infiltration, foundation settling issues, or poor drainage often require perimeter drain installation or repair.
How does a perimeter drain work? It collects groundwater through perforated pipes and directs it to a drainage outlet, reducing water buildup around the foundation.
